Join to apply for the Teacher role at EF Language Abroad
Join to apply for the Teacher role at EF Language Abroad
A career with EF combines the support and opportunity of a large international organisation with the spirit and energy of a small business. We look for thinkers and doers – creative, collaborative, and motivated people who are excited by education, communication, and travel.
EF Dublin is seeking bright friendly and outgoing teachers to join our friendly team in an exciting and vibrant school. Starting ASAP, you will have the opportunity to make an impact in the life of our international language students, whilst having the possibility of building your long-term career. If you have a CELTA, DELTA or Trinity (or equivalent) we would love to hear from you!
The ideal Teacher:
* Has a Bachelor’s degree as minimum
* Is CELTA certified or equivalent
* Has excellent communication skills
* Demonstrates a passion for teaching and inspires students to learn
* Is sensitive to needs of international students
* Demonstrates a high level of customer service
* Has strong administrative and organisational skills
To be successful in this job:
* You will plan and deliver General English and Special Interest (SPIN) courses as directed by the DOS or ADOS
* You will plan and deliver lectures on a rota basis
* You will choose appropriate supplementary material and topics for your classes. These must at all times demonstrate sensitivity to the multi-cultural and multi-ethnic student population in EF schools
* You will cover absent colleagues as requested by the DOS or ADOS
* You will participate in peer observation programmes
* You will attend and contribute to staff meetings (weekly)
* You will attend and contribute to all school staff meetings (three times per year minimum) which may take place after school hours
* You will actively participate in CPD sessions (to be held regularly – at least monthly)
* You will hold tutorials with students every 4 weeks
* You will input grades for students in iTracker on a fortnightly basis
* You will write student reports when required
* You will administer tests to the class when necessary and to mark them and return all documents to DOS or ADOS
* You will be jointly responsible for the tidiness of the communal areas and specifically the staff room
* You will be an ambassador for EF and its products, methods and materials
* You will maintain necessary paperwork as directed by the school administration and carry out administrative duties accordingly
* You will maintain accurate electronic registers and input student attendance daily into the EF database in accordance with EF policy
* You will report any student who is absent from class for 2 consecutive days to the Academic Department and when they return, in accordance with EF policy
* You will comply with all health and safety regulations as directed by the Health and Safety Officer
Why you will love working with us:
It’s not just a job – it’s a way of life. We are truly international and collaborative, we are dedicated and passionate – we really work hard, then play hard.
In addition, for all permanent staff, we offer:
* Global Career Opportunities
* Tuition fee reimbursement for higher education
* English Live training
* Global Professional and Personal Development Trainings
* Discounts on EF programs
* Strength Finder training
* Global trainings
* A friendly and international environment in a central location
* Be part of a truly international environment with a young, energetic team of co-workers by your side
About EF Education First:
At EF we believe that the world is better when people try to understand one another. Since 1965, we have helped millions of people see new places, experience new cultures, and learn new things about the world and about themselves. Our culturally immersive education programs—focused on language, travel, cultural exchange, and academics—turn dreams into international opportunities.
When you join EF, you join a multicultural and diverse community working across more than 600 schools and offices in 50 countries, all with one shared mission of opening the world through education. Whoever you are, whatever you are passionate about—we welcome you and want you to bring that to work every day. Check our more about our culture following this link.
EF is proud to be an equal opportunity employer and we are committed to inclusion and belonging across race, ethnicity, gender, age, religion, caste, parental status, identity, experience and everything else that makes you unique.
Founded in Sweden in 1965, EF has school and offices around the world, including hubs in Boston, London, Mexico City, São Paulo, Shanghai, Stockholm, Zürich, and more. Learn more at https://ef.com.
EF is committed to safeguarding and promoting the welfare of children and adults and expects all staff and volunteers to share this commitment. References will be followed up and will ask specifically whether there is any reason that the applicant should not be engaged in situations where they have responsibility for, or substantial access to, persons under 18. Upon interview all gaps in CVs must be explained satisfactorily and proof of identity and, where applicable, qualifications will be required. Appropriate suitability checks will be required prior to confirmation of appointment.
Seniority level
* Seniority level
Entry level
Employment type
* Employment type
Temporary
Job function
* Job function
Training, Education, and Other
* Industries
Education Administration Programs
Referrals increase your chances of interviewing at EF Language Abroad by 2x
Sign in to set job alerts for “Teacher” roles.
Early Years Role with Autistic Children_Part Time _Academic Year 2025/2026
Dublin, County Dublin, Ireland 1 week ago
Dublin, County Dublin, Ireland 3 weeks ago
Online tutor for Secondary School academic preparation
Dublin, County Dublin, Ireland 12 months ago
Dublin, County Dublin, Ireland 2 months ago
Project Officer: Migrant Teacher Project
Dublin, County Dublin, Ireland 2 weeks ago
Online English tutor for academic preparation
Dublin, County Dublin, Ireland 7 months ago
Childcare Early Years Educator, Ongar Village
Dublin, County Dublin, Ireland 1 week ago
Childcare Early Years Educator, Leopardstown
Dublin, County Dublin, Ireland 1 month ago
Childcare Early Year Educator, Belgard Square
Assistant Professor in Education (Post-primary) (Inclusion and Inclusive Pedagogy)
Dublin, County Dublin, Ireland 1 week ago
Dublin, County Dublin, Ireland 3 weeks ago
Dublin, County Dublin, Ireland 6 hours ago
Blanchardstown, Fingal, Ireland 3 months ago
Dublin, County Dublin, Ireland 1 week ago
Assistant Professor / Lecturer in Innovation
Maynooth, County Kildare, Ireland 2 weeks ago
Childcare Early Years Educator, Blanchardstown
Blanchardstown, Fingal, Ireland 1 week ago
Dublin, County Dublin, Ireland 11 hours ago
Assistant Lecturer in Event Management (Fixed-Term Wholetime) (Ref: 28/2025
Dublin, County Dublin, Ireland 4 days ago
Dublin, County Dublin, Ireland 2 weeks ago
Childcare Early years educator Balgriffin Holiday & Sick Cover
Dublin, County Dublin, Ireland 2 weeks ago
Dublin, County Dublin, Ireland 6 months ago
Kilcock, County Kildare, Ireland 2 months ago
Dublin, County Dublin, Ireland 5 days ago
Assistant Lecturer Access to Apprenticeship Programmes (Ref: 142b/2025)
Dublin, County Dublin, Ireland 1 week ago
Dublin, County Dublin, Ireland 4 months ago
Assistant Professor / Lecturer in Community Work
Maynooth, County Kildare, Ireland 17 hours ago
Childcare Early Years Educator Lunch Cover, Blanchardstown
Blanchardstown, Fingal, Ireland 1 week ago
Dublin, County Dublin, Ireland 4 weeks ago
Teach in Indonesia! No Experience Needed! Full Support & Training Provided!
Dublin, County Dublin, Ireland 7 hours ago
Dublin, County Dublin, Ireland 5 days ago
Volunteer: Teaching and Education Project in Guatemala
Dublin, County Dublin, Ireland 2 weeks ago
Maynooth, County Kildare, Ireland 2 weeks ago
Maynooth, County Kildare, Ireland 2 weeks ago
We’re unlocking community knowledge in a new way. Experts add insights directly into each article, started with the help of AI.
#J-18808-Ljbffr